Also the process is cool: you have one small chamber with a connecting tube to a larger, open chamber separated by a filter of some kind. You put the water in the bottom one and heat it. The air in the bottom chamber expands as it heats, and pushes the water up the tube and through the filter...
Three advantages I can see so far:
1) Water never goes much further up than 75 C, which means there is little chance of overbrewing and resultant bitterness.
